  • This study was aimed to investigate the nutritional status and the role of diabetes mellitus in hemodialysis (HD) patients. Anthropometric, biochemical, and dietary assessments for HD 110 patients (46 males and 64 females) were conducted. Mean body mass index (BMI) was $22.1\;kg/m^2$ and prevalence of underweight (BMI<$18.5\;kg/m^2$) was 12%. The hypoalbuminemia (<3.5 g/dl) was found in 15.5% of the subject, and hypocholesterolemia (<150 mg/dl) in 46.4%. About half (50.9%) patients had anemia (hemoglobin: <11.0 g/dL). High prevalence of hyperphosphatemia (66.4%) and hyperkalemia (43.5%) was also observed. More than 60 percent of subjects were below the recommended intake levels of energy (30-35 kcal/kg IBW) and protein (1.2 g/kg IBW). The proportions of subjects taking less than estimated average requirements for calcium, vitamin $B_1$, vitamin $B_2$, vitamin C, and folate were more than 50%, whereas, about 20% of the subjects were above the recommended intake of phosphorus and potassium. Diabetes mellitus was the main cause of ESRD (45.5%). The diabetic ESRD patients showed higher HMI and less HD adequacy than nondiabetic patients. Diabetic patients also showed lower HDL-cholesterol levels. Diabetic ESRD patients had less energy from fat and a greater percentage of calories from carbohydrates. In conclusion, active nutrition monitoring is needed to improve the nutritional status of HD patients. A follow-up study is needed to document a causal relation between diabetes and its impact on morbidity and mortality in ESRD patients.

  • A 12-year old neutered male Yorkshire terrier dog was presented to the Veterinary Medical Teaching Hospital of Seoul National University with a history of chronic intermittent diarrhea, vomiting, anorexia and weight loss of 2-months duration. On presentation, he was very cachexic and had ascites. Abnormal findings on a complete blood count and chemistry profile included mild anemia, leukocytosis, panhypoproteinemia, hypocholesterolemia, decreased blood urea nitrogen (BUN) and increased serum bile acids. Radiographic findings indicated microhepatica. Peritoneal fluid analysis was consistent with transudates (total protein < 2.5 g/dl, total nucleated cell count = 2,200/ul) and cytologic examination of the fluid revealed neoplastic lymphoblasts. From these findings hepatic dysfunction and protein-losing enteropathy were attributable to abdominal lymphoma. This case suggests that cytologic examination is important in diagnosing underlying diseases of ascites, even if it is transudative effusion.

  • Fifteen cases of primiparas and their offsprings (fetal cord) were investigated with regard their serum total, free and esterified cholesterol by means of Liberman Buchard reaction. The serum ${\alpha}-and\;{\beta}-lipoprotein$ were analyzed by cellulose acetate electrophoresis, and the serum atherolipid numbers were calculated on the bases of the serum total cholesterol and ${\beta}-/{\alpha}-$ lipoprotein ratio, with the following conclusion. 1.Total, free and esterified cholesterol are $178.9{\pm}25.3$, $45.1{\pm}12.6$ and $133.7{\pm}20.6\;mg.%$ in the normal control women, $201.5{\pm}29.5,\;58.7{\pm}42.1$ and $157.1{\pm}26.2\;mg.%$ in the maternal blood, showing hypercholesterolemia in the latter as compared to the former. 2. The serum total, free and esterified cholesterol in the cord blood are $94.5{\pm}20.4$, $32.9{\pm}1.5$ and $61.2{\pm}18.9mg.%$, showing hypocholesterolemia as compared to the control women and maternal blood. 3. The serum ${\alpha}-$, $pre-{\beta}$, ${\beta}-lipoprotein$ and chylomicron are $24.2{\pm}4.2$, $17.3{\pm}3.4$, $51.8{\pm}4.8$ and $6.0{\pm}1.6%$ in the normal women, whereas $14.9{\pm}2.1$, $22.2{\pm}5.1$, $58.7{\pm}3.3 and 3.1{\pm}1.2%$ in the maternal serum, $32.4{\pm}8.1$, $28.8{\pm}2.4$, $25.8{\pm}7.0$ and $3.1{\pm}0.9%$ in the cord serum, showing $hyper-{\beta}-lipoproteinemia$ in the former and $hypo-{\beta}-lipoproteinemia$ in the latter. 4. The serum atherolipid number of the normal control women, maternal cord blood are $4.21{\pm}1.24$, $8.02{\pm}1.42$ and $1.12{\pm}0.37$, showing hyperlipemia in the former and hypolipemia in latter. 5. The relative ratio of the serum free and esterified cholestrol of both normal control women and maternal blood is about 1 : 3, while that of the fetal blood about 1 : 2. 6. The relative ratioes of the serum ${\alpha}-and$ ${\beta}-lipoprotein$ in the control women is about 1 : 2, that of materna blood about 1 : 3 and that of the fetal blood about equal magnitude. 7. The serum esterified cholesterol, ${\alpha}-lipoprotein,\;{\beta}-/{\alpha}-lipoprotein$ ratio and atherolipid number fluctuates are proportionally between the maternal and fetal blood, while the serum free, total cholesterol and ${\beta}-lipoprotein$ between the two vary inversely with statistically significant corelations. 8. It is apparent from the above results that the fetal nutritional demand for lipids resulted from hypocholesterolemia and hypo ${\beta}-lipoproteinemia$ seems to be met satisfactorily by maternal hypercholesterolemia and hyper ${\beta}-lipoproteinemia$, which seems to pose a significant maternal-infant nutritional relationship. A brief ciscussion was made on these conciusion in the light of biochemistry and endocrinology.

  • The effect of yogurt containing Hamcho (Salicornia herbacea) extract (Hamcho yogurt: HY) on the lipid concentrations in male Sprague-Dawley rats fed a cholesterol diet were studied. Rats were assigned three groups in the experiment; cholesterol diet (the CHOL group), cholesterol diet plus yogurt by lactic acid bacteria (the Y group) or cholesterol diet plus yogurt supplemented Hamcho extract by lactic acid bacteria (the HY group). Fermented milk with or without Hamcho extract in the diet supplemented at the levels 5.0% for 3 weeks. The concentrations of total cholesterol and bile acid in serum was significantly lower in the HY group than the CHOL group. This effect was also observed in rats fed a diet supplemented fermented milk. This cholesterol-lowering effect was more pronounced in the HY group compared to the Y group. The atherogenic index was significantly lower in the HY or Y groups than the CHOL group. The concentration of non esterified fatty acid in serum was significantly lower in the HY group than the CHOL and the Y groups. These results suggested that Hamcho yogurt exert the hypocholesterolemic effect in cholesterol fed rats.

  • Effects of garlic on hypocholesterolemia, anticoagulation and hypoglycemia were studied in the present experiments using male rats. The results were summarized as follows. 1. The supplementation of $2{\sim}4%$ garlic to 2% cholesterol diets did not affect food intake and weight gain in male rats. 2. Rat's groups fed the diets supplemented with $2{\sim}3%$ garlic (C.D.E.F) to 2% cholesterol diet (B) decreased serum total cholesterol levels by $16{\sim}32%$, triglyceride levels by $18.6{\sim}26.8%$ and ${\beta}/{\alpha}-lipoportein$ rations by $42{\sim}58%$, but increased HDL-cholesterol levels by $29{\sim}65%$ as compared to B group, and so the author assumes that garlic supplementation exerts hypocholesterolemic effect on cholesterol - fed rats because of the increase of HDL and HDL - cholesterol levels. 3. Rat's groups fed the diets supplemented with $2{\sim}4%$ garlic (C.D.E.F) to 2% cholesterol plus 0.25% bile salt diet (B) increased whole blood coagulation times, prothrombin times and fibrinolytic activities, but decreased plasma fibrinogen levels as compared to B group, and so the author assumes that garlic supplementation exerts anticoagulative effect because of the inhibition of fibrinogen synthesis in male rat's liver. 4. Rat's groups fed the diets supplemented with $2{\sim}4%$ garlic (B.C.D.E) to standard diet (A) decreased serum glucose levels by $1{\sim}24%$, but increased serum insulin concentrations by $0.5{\sim}3.0$ times as compared to A group, and so the author assumes that garlic supplementation exerts hypoglycemic effect because of the increase of serum insulin levels by stimulation pancreatic secretion of insulin from ${\beta}-cells$ in the islets of Langerhans.

  • Botryosphaeran, a water-soluble exopolysaccharide of the ${\beta}-(1{\rightarrow}3;1{\rightarrow}6)$-D-glucan type that has been isolated from the culture medium of Botryosphaeria rhodina MAMB-05 grown in submerged fermentation using glucose as the sole carbon source, was previously demonstrated to be non-genotoxic in peripheral blood and bone marrow, and exhibited strong anticlastogenic activity. In the present study, the effects of botryosphaeran were investigated in streptozotocin-induced diabetic rats as well as in high-fat diet-fed hyperlipidemic Wistar rats. The plasma glucose level was reduced by 52% in the diabetic group of rats after administration of 12 mg botryosphaeran/kg body weight of the rats (b.w.)/day by gavage over 15 days. A reduction in the median ration intake was accompanied by an increase in the median body weight gain, as well as the efficiency of food conversion. These results demonstrate that botryosphaeran has protective effects by reducing the symptoms of cachexia in Diabetes mellitus. Botryosphaeran administered by gavage at a concentration of 12 mg botryosphaeran/kg b.w./day over 15 days also reduced the plasma levels of total cholesterol and low density lipoprotein-cholesterol by 18% and 27%, respectively, in hyperlipidemic rats. Based on these findings, we conclude that botryosphaeran possesses hypoglycemic and hypocholesterolemic properties in conditions of diabetes mellitus and hyperlipidemia, respectively, and may be used as an oral anti-diabetic agent.

  • Black chokeberry (Aronia melanocarpa), a rich source of polyphenols, exerts hypocholesterolemic effects. However, little is known about its effects on the regulation of the hepatic cholesterol metabolism and the underlying mechanisms. In the present study, the effects of polyphenol-rich black chokeberry extract (CBE) on hepatic cholesterol metabolism were investigated by measuring the expression of genes involved in the absorption, de novo synthesis, and efflux of cholesterol in HepG2 cells. There was a significant reduction in the expression levels of genes involved in cholesterol metabolism, the low-density lipoprotein receptor, 3-hydroxy-3-methylglutaryl coenzyme A reductase, and sterol regulatory element-binding protein 2, in CBE-treated HepG2 cells. Meanwhile, CBE increased the expression levels of genes involved in cholesterol and bile acid efflux. The expression levels of mitochondrial fatty acid oxidation genes increased, whereas those of lipogenic genes decreased following CBE treatment. These data suggest that the consumption of black chokeberry may be beneficial for the prevention of hypercholesterolemia.

  • This study was designed to evaluate the effect of Yukwa prepared by addition of green tea powder on change of lipid composition and body weight in mouse model. Mice were fed with Yukwa containing the five different types of green tea powders such as Bucho-cha, Okro-cha, Yongjeong-cha, Oolong-cha and Hong-cha with a normal diet. Body weight changes of Yukwa fed mice were measured once in a week for seven weeks. After seven weeks, mice were sacrificed and serum and tissues were collected for the following: adipose tissue weight, liver morphology, adipose tissue size and cholesterol content. The Yukwa combination with green tea fed mice reduced all the parameters compared to Yukwa alone fed mice. In conclusion combination with green tea showed reducing effect of hypocholesterolemia, which suggests the possibility of application to green tea as a food ingredient.

  • The main character of the Korean diet has been found to be low in protein both quantity and quality and high in carbohydrate. The purpose of this survey was to study the amount of salt intake related to the dietary pattern in Korea. The nutrition survey was conducted in a mountainous farming area located in Auhchun-ri, Gaebuk-myon, Changsoo-gun, Chunbuk Province, February 14-19 in 1973 (7 days). The precise weighing method was used in evaluating the kinds of foods and nutrients intake for 24 households during a three day period. The physical examinations were performed by a doctor on 120 persons and a detailed biochemical test on both blood and urine was made on 42 persons over 40 years old. The results obtained are summarized as follows: (1) Average nutrients intake of an adult per day: calorie intake was 2,446 Cal and its components-protein(61.1g) was 10 percent, fat(12.9g) was 5 percent and carbohydrate(521g) contributed 85 percent of the total calories. Other nutrients-calcium (443mg), thiamine(1.09mg), riboflavin (0.90mg), niacin (14.4mg) and vitamin C (63.2mg) were lower than the recommended daily allowance but vitamin A(2,083 I.U.), iron(11mg) and phosphorous(998mg) were slightly higher than that. (2) To evaluate the nutritional deficiences, clinical examinations were conducted. Angular stomatitis was present in 16.7 percent of those examiners. No edema was found. The rate of osteoarthritis, hepatomegaly diseases appeared in 20 percent of the total subjects and the symptoms appeared highest among those Iron 50 to 59 years old. (3) The following chemical components of blood serum were analyzed and found to be within the normal range: glucose, blood urea nitrogen, uric acid, total protein, albumin, globulin, bilirubin, total cholesterol, inorganic phosphate, alkaline phosphatase, sodium, potassium, chloride, calcium and lecithine dehydrase. One case of each of the following were found: hyperglycemia, hypocholesterolemia, renal problem, hypoproteinaemia and diabetes mellitus, and two persons were classified as showing hypoglycemia and hyponaturemia. (4) The sodium content in urine was 199.6 mEq/L, potassium content was 24.6 mEq/L. The sugar, pH and specific gravity in the urine was shown to be normal.

  • A 7-year-old, 3.16 kg intact male Yorkshire terrier had the history of abdominal distension, diarrhea, and weight loss. On the basis of history takings, physical examination, laboratory tests, radiography, ultrasonography, exploratory laparotomy, and histopathological examination, the dog was diagnosed definitely as intestinal lymphangiectasia. In this case, signs and results are consistent with those of other reports, but some clinicopathological findings such as hypocalcemia and hypocholesterolemia are not. This means that the findings were not completely in accord with the typical ones of intestinal lymphangiectasia in this dog. Prednisolone was prescribed to treat. However, it was not effective sufficiently. Thus, azathioprine was added to the regimen used in the first trial, and it was quite efficient in inducing remission in intestinal lymphangiectasia. The clinical signs were improved to the combined therapy. This case report demonstrates that the combined therapy for intestinal lymphangiectasia can be used as an alternative to only glucocorticoid therapy.
